@SSTEEL: Your example is a 16710, not 1675.

But there's surprisingly many differences between gen bezel inserts. For example early 16710's came with the Serif bezel insert font.

Rolex-SS-Oyster-Perpetual-GMT-Master-II-

But anything after K-serial has a standard, non-Serif font.

Most of the older 16710's have the standard font now as well. When they had been taken to to service (past 2002 or so) Rolex replaced the worn inserts with the new ones (with the standard font).
